Traditional manual valves, while functional, rely heavily on human intervention and are prone to errors or delays in emergency situations. The recent campus incident underscores the limitations of outdated infrastructure: slow response times, inadequate pressure regulation, and a lack of real-time monitoring. Electric water valves, by contrast, offer automated, precise control over water flow and pressure. They can be integrated with smart sensors and centralized systems to detect anomalies—such as leaks or pressure surges—and trigger immediate shutdowns or adjustments, thereby mitigating risks before they escalate into disasters.
At the heart of electric water valve technology is its ability to operate seamlessly within IoT-enabled environments. These valves can be remotely controlled via smartphones or computers, allowing facility managers to monitor water systems in real time, even from off-site locations. In the event of a pipe failure or abnormal water pressure, the system can automatically isolate affected sections, preventing widespread damage. For universities, hospitals, and large residential complexes, this capability is invaluable. It not only enhances safety but also reduces maintenance costs and water waste, contributing to both economic and environmental sustainability.
Beyond crisis prevention, electric water valves offer everyday benefits that improve quality of life. They enable efficient water distribution in irrigation systems, ensure consistent supply in multi-story buildings, and support energy conservation by integrating with heating and cooling systems. For homeowners, these valves provide peace of mind through features like leak detection and automatic shutoff. In industrial contexts, they help maintain operational continuity by safeguarding machinery and processes that depend on precise water control.
